Join us at the Taubman Building, Harvard Kennedy School for the presentation of the results of the first survey on the Greek academic diaspora.


Deon Policy Institute identified over 3,500 Greek academics in leading universities abroad and collected survey responses from almost 500 individuals working in 109 universities in 19 different countries. The survey documents the characteristics of the Greek academic diaspora, sheds light on their willingness to move to Greece, and captures the conditions required for such a move. By scrutinizing their motivations and hesitations, Deon will set forth practical policy recommendations focused on helping Greece transform its universities into global leaders while rekindling ties with its academic diaspora.
